Somali Community to Share Their Culture Next Week

The event is designed to increase understanding between immigrant communities and police and allow different cultures to get to know one another better.

Hopkins’ Somali residents will share their culture with their neighbors next week at designed to increase understanding between immigrant communities and police and allow different cultures to get to know one another better.

Somali vegetarian and meat dishes will be offered free of charge. There will also be live music and children’s activities, as well as information on community resources.

The event will take place from 2 p.m. to 4 p.m. Sept. 18 in .
